Title:
La neurolyse fasciculaire dans la lepre 20 ans apres (1957-1977) ?-
Source:
s.l; s.n; 1977. 25p p. ilus.
Abstract:
A better knowledge of the pathological and physiopathological nervous involvement in leprosy and a more extended experience of fascicular neurolysis have proved the value of this procedure proposed by Carayon in 1957. The opposed opinions are discussed and the authors give the strict rules required for a good indication and a good surgical technic according to the kind of damage and to the nerve concerned.
